Pontius Pilate was a conflicted man. His name conjures images of ancient Judea, Roman authority, and the agonizing decision that led to the crucifixion of Jesus of Nazareth. Pilate's narrative transcends its specific historical context, serving as a timeless case study in the pressures, compromises, and profound consequences that define leadership, offering both invaluable lessons and stark cautionary tales for leaders navigating the complexities of the modern world. Leaders are constantly confronted with difficult choices that involve conflicting interests, ethical dilemmas, and significant consequences. Pilate's story compels us to recognize that leadership is rarely a straightforward exercise in applying textbook principles or adhering to abstract ideals. It is a messy, ambiguous, and often agonizing process that demands difficult trade-offs, calculated risks, and a willingness to bear the weight of responsibility for decisions that affect the lives of others. By examining Pilate's experience, we can gain valuable insights into the challenges that leaders face, the temptations they must resist, and the responsibilities they must embrace. We can learn from his mistakes and strive to become more ethical, more courageous, and more effective leaders in our own right. Pilate's story is a reminder that leadership is not just about power and authority; it is about service, responsibility, and the enduring pursuit of justice. His Pilate Moment compels us to reflect on our own choices and to strive to lead with integrity, courage, and a deep commitment to the well-being of those we serve.

This is Vinnie's twenty-second book. He lives in Texas. Vinnie was born in Pittsburgh, PA. His Mom Joyce and Dad Frank were a big influence on him, and he has a twin brother, Frank and younger sister, Jill. He graduated Woodsville High School in NH. He has a Bachelor's in Accounting from Campbell University, NC; and an MBA from Southern New Hampshire University. Vinnie retired as a Chief Master Sergeant from the Air Force after 21+ years as a Combat Controller in Air Force Special Operations. He has been studying, talking about, writing about, and promoting leadership since 1985. Vinnie works in the Personal Finance industry. He has a passion for reading, writing, and physical fitness.
